Description

F/2.8, 1/400th, ISO 200, 70-200mm f/2.8 IS. After listening to a photography podcast where the guest challenged you to find the exceptional in the ordinary, I took a break from typesetting newspaper ads and walked the parking lot. (OK, lucky for me the parking lot is in Hawaii.)

Exif: F Number: 2.8, Exposure Bias Value: 0.33, ExposureTime: 1/400 seconds, Flash: did not fire, compulsory flash mode, ISO: 200, White balance: Auto white balance, FocalLength: 200.00 mm, Model: Canon EOS 40D
